Leicester: Brockhampton Press, 1969. First Edition. Hardcover. Dust Jacket Included. Leicester, Brockhampton Press, 1969 (first edition). Octavo, 179, [4] (list of Biggles books) pages. Dark blue papered boards lightly bumped at the foot of the rear joint; a near-fine copy with the near-fine price-clipped dustwrapper lightly rubbed on two corners and slightly creased, with a tiny closed tear to the rear top edge. Number 81 is printed on the spine of the dustwrapper.

About Michael Treloar Antiquarian Booksellers
The business was established in Adelaide in March 1976 and is a longstanding member of the Australian and New Zealand Association of Antiquarian Booksellers (ANZAAB) and the Australian Antique Dealers Association (AADA). A large out-of-print and antiquarian stock is maintained at our retail outlet in the centre of Adelaide; mail-order catalogues of our specializations are issued and a representative selection of our stock is online.
